Understanding Laser Therapy

Laser therapy, also known as low-level laser therapy (LLLT) or photobiomodulation, involves the use of low-intensity laser light to stimulate cellular activity and promote tissue repair and regeneration. Unlike surgical lasers that cut or vaporize tissue, therapeutic lasers emit non-thermal light energy that penetrates the skin without causing damage. This light energy is absorbed by chromophores (light-sensitive molecules) within cells, leading to a cascade of biological effects that accelerate the healing process.

How Laser Therapy Works for Sports Injuries

Laser therapy offers several mechanisms by which it can promote healing and recovery from sports injuries:

  1. Reduced Inflammation: Laser therapy has anti-inflammatory effects, helping to reduce swelling, pain, and inflammation associated with acute and chronic sports injuries. By inhibiting pro-inflammatory molecules and promoting the release of anti-inflammatory cytokines, laser therapy helps create an optimal environment for tissue healing.
  2. Improved Circulation: Laser therapy enhances blood flow to the injured area, delivering oxygen, nutrients, and immune cells that are essential for tissue repair and regeneration. Increased circulation helps remove metabolic waste products and toxins, reducing tissue hypoxia and promoting faster healing.
  3. Stimulated Tissue Repair: Laser therapy stimulates cellular activity and metabolism, promoting the production of ATP (adenosine triphosphate), the energy currency of cells. This increased energy production accelerates cellular repair processes, including collagen synthesis, fibroblast proliferation, and angiogenesis (formation of new blood vessels), leading to faster tissue healing.
  4. Pain Relief: Laser therapy has analgesic effects, providing immediate pain relief by modulating pain perception and transmission. By blocking pain signals sent to the brain and promoting the release of endorphins (natural pain-relieving compounds), laser therapy helps alleviate pain associated with sports injuries, allowing athletes to tolerate rehabilitation exercises and resume training sooner.

Understanding Acupuncture

Acupuncture is an ancient healing practice that originated in China thousands of years ago. It involves the insertion of thin needles into specific points on the body known as acupuncture points or acupoints. According to traditional Chinese medicine (TCM) theory, the human body contains meridians or energy pathways through which vital energy, known as Qi (pronounced “chee”), flows. By stimulating acupoints along these meridians, acupuncturists aim to restore the balance and flow of Qi, thereby promoting health and well-being.

The Stress Response and Acupuncture

Stress is the body’s natural response to perceived threats or challenges, triggering a cascade of physiological and psychological reactions designed to help us cope with or escape from danger. While short-term stress can be beneficial, chronic or excessive stress can have detrimental effects on our health, contributing to a wide range of physical and mental health problems, including anxiety, depression, insomnia, digestive issues, and cardiovascular disease.

Research suggests that acupuncture may help modulate the body’s stress response and promote relaxation through various mechanisms:

  1. Neurotransmitter Regulation: Acupuncture has been shown to influence the release of neurotransmitters in the brain, including serotonin, dopamine, and endorphins, which are involved in mood regulation, stress management, and pain relief.
  2. Hormonal Balance: Acupuncture may affect the hypothalamic-pituitary-adrenal (HPA) axis, a complex system involved in the body’s stress response. By regulating the production and secretion of stress hormones such as cortisol, acupuncture can help restore hormonal balance and reduce the physiological effects of stress.
  3. Autonomic Nervous System Modulation: Acupuncture can influence the autonomic nervous system (ANS), which regulates involuntary bodily functions such as heart rate, blood pressure, and digestion. By promoting parasympathetic activity (the “rest and digest” response) and reducing sympathetic activity (the “fight or flight” response), acupuncture induces a state of relaxation and calm.
  4. Reduction of Muscle Tension: Stress often manifests as muscle tension and tightness, particularly in the neck, shoulders, and back. Acupuncture can help relax tense muscles, alleviate pain and stiffness, and improve circulation, promoting physical relaxation and easing the physical manifestations of stress.

Scientific Evidence Supporting Acupuncture for Stress Relief

While more research is needed to fully understand the mechanisms underlying acupuncture’s effects on stress, numerous studies have demonstrated its potential efficacy in reducing stress levels and improving stress-related symptoms. For example:

  • A meta-analysis published in the Journal of Acupuncture and Meridian Studies found that acupuncture was effective in reducing psychological stress as measured by self-reported stress scores.
  • Another meta-analysis published in the Journal of Alternative and Complementary Medicine concluded that acupuncture was associated with significant reductions in both subjective and objective measures of stress, including heart rate variability and cortisol levels.

What Is Laser Therapy?

Laser therapy, also known as low-level laser therapy (LLLT) or photobiomodulation, involves the use of low-intensity laser light to stimulate cellular activity and promote healing. Unlike surgical lasers that cut or vaporize tissue, therapeutic lasers emit low-level light energy that penetrates the skin without causing damage.

How Does Laser Therapy Work?

The exact mechanisms of action of laser therapy are not fully understood, but research suggests several ways in which it may exert its therapeutic effects:

1. Cellular Energy Production: Laser light is absorbed by chromophores (light-sensitive molecules) within cells, leading to an increase in cellular energy production. This boost in energy metabolism can enhance cell function and accelerate tissue repair processes.

2. Reduction of Inflammation: Laser therapy has been shown to reduce inflammation by inhibiting the production of pro-inflammatory molecules and promoting the release of anti-inflammatory cytokines. This anti-inflammatory effect can help alleviate pain and swelling associated with various conditions.

3. Stimulation of Blood Flow: Laser therapy can improve circulation by dilating blood vessels and increasing blood flow to the treated area. Improved blood flow delivers oxygen and nutrients to tissues, promotes the removal of metabolic waste products, and accelerates the healing process.

4. Pain Modulation: Laser therapy can modulate pain perception by affecting nerve conduction and transmission. It may stimulate the production of endorphins, which are natural pain-relieving compounds produced by the body, leading to pain relief and enhanced comfort.

5. Tissue Repair and Regeneration: Laser therapy has been shown to stimulate the proliferation of fibroblasts (cells involved in tissue repair) and promote the synthesis of collagen and other extracellular matrix components. This can help repair damaged tissues, promote wound healing, and reduce scar formation.

Understanding and Treating Common Back Injuries


Back pain is a widespread issue that affects millions of people worldwide, impacting daily life and overall well-being. While back pain can stem from various causes, certain types of back injuries are more prevalent than others. In this blog post, we’ll explore the five most common types of back injuries, their causes, symptoms, and potential treatments.

1. Muscle Strain or Sprain

Causes: Muscle strain or sprain occurs when muscles or ligaments in the back are stretched or torn, often due to sudden movements, heavy lifting, or poor posture.

Symptoms: Common symptoms include localized pain, stiffness, muscle spasms, and difficulty moving the affected area.

Treatment: Treatment typically involves rest, ice or heat therapy, over-the-counter pain medication, and gentle stretching exercises. In severe cases, physical therapy or chiropractic care may be recommended.

2. Herniated Disc

Causes: A herniated disc, also known as a slipped or ruptured disc, occurs when the soft inner core of a spinal disc protrudes through the tough outer layer, putting pressure on nearby nerves. This can result from age-related wear and tear, injury, or improper lifting techniques.

Symptoms: Symptoms may include sharp pain in the back or neck, radiating pain or numbness in the arms or legs, muscle weakness, and tingling sensations.

Treatment: Treatment options include rest, anti-inflammatory medication, physical therapy, and epidural steroid injections. In severe cases, surgery may be necessary to remove or repair the affected disc.

3. Degenerative Disc Disease

Causes: Degenerative disc disease is a condition characterized by the gradual deterioration of spinal discs over time. Factors such as aging, genetics, and repetitive strain can contribute to the development of this condition.

Symptoms: Symptoms may include chronic back pain, stiffness, reduced flexibility, and pain that worsens with movement or sitting for prolonged periods.

Treatment: Treatment focuses on managing symptoms and may include medication, physical therapy, lifestyle modifications, and spinal injections. In severe cases, surgery such as spinal fusion or disc replacement may be considered.

4. Spinal Stenosis

Causes: Spinal stenosis occurs when the spinal canal narrows, putting pressure on the spinal cord and nerves. This narrowing can be caused by age-related changes, such as bone spurs or thickened ligaments, or by conditions like arthritis or herniated discs.

Symptoms: Symptoms may include pain, numbness, or weakness in the back, legs, or arms, difficulty walking or maintaining balance, and bowel or bladder dysfunction.

Treatment: Treatment options include medication, physical therapy, epidural steroid injections, and lifestyle modifications. In severe cases, surgery to decompress the spinal cord may be necessary.

5. Spondylolisthesis

Causes: Spondylolisthesis occurs when a vertebra slips out of place and onto the vertebra below it. This can result from a fracture or defect in the vertebra, degenerative changes, or repetitive stress on the spine.

Symptoms: Symptoms may include lower back pain, stiffness, muscle spasms, leg pain or weakness, and difficulty walking or standing for long periods.

Treatment: Treatment options include rest, medication, physical therapy, and bracing to stabilize the spine. In severe cases, surgery may be needed to realign the vertebrae and relieve pressure on the nerves.

Ischial Bursitis
Ischial bursitis is the irritation of the bursa at the bony prominence behind the pelvis,​ ​called ischial tuberosity. This bony prominence represents an insertion zone for several muscles, including the hamstrings, and provides support in the sitting position.

Activities and sports that require the hamstring muscles to be repeatedly contracted or stretched during running, jumping or kicking can cause irritation of the bursa and sometimes inflammation. Ischial bursitis usually results from injury to the hamstring tendons. Prolonged sitting on a hard surface or falling on the buttocks can also aggravate the irritation.

▬▬▬▬▬

Structures involved

The b​ursa ​is a small fluid-filled sac. The bursa located in the pelvis acts as a lubricant to reduce friction between the muscles and the ischial tuberosity.

▬▬▬▬▬

Signs & Symptoms that you may experience

Each person will react differently after an injury and recovery will depend on the severity of the injury. Ischial bursitis can produce, but is not limited to pain in the buttock area, localized swelling of the bursa and reduced mobility at the hip.

▬▬▬▬▬

Recovery

Your rehabilitation plan, health profile, fitness level and nutritional status affect the recovery time. In most cases, you can expect a full recovery from ischial bursitis. As a general rule, this condition may take a few months to fully recover.1

1. Tension Headaches

Tension headaches are the most common type, characterized by a dull, aching pain that wraps around the head. They often result from stress, muscle tension in the neck and shoulders, poor posture, or jaw clenching.

How Chiropractic Can Help: Chiropractic adjustments target misalignments in the spine and neck, which can alleviate muscle tension and improve posture. By restoring proper alignment, chiropractic care reduces the frequency and intensity of tension headaches, providing long-term relief.

2. Migraine Headaches

Migraines are intense, throbbing headaches often accompanied by symptoms such as nausea, sensitivity to light and sound, and visual disturbances. They can be triggered by various factors, including hormonal changes, certain foods, stress, and environmental factors.

How Chiropractic Can Help: Chiropractic adjustments, particularly those targeting the cervical spine, can reduce nerve irritation and improve blood flow to the brain. Additionally, chiropractors may recommend dietary modifications, stress management techniques, and lifestyle changes to help prevent migraine attacks and reduce their severity.

3. Cluster Headaches

Cluster headaches are excruciatingly painful headaches that occur in clusters or cycles, typically around the same time each day or night. They often affect one side of the head and are accompanied by symptoms such as eye redness, tearing, and nasal congestion.

How Chiropractic Can Help: Chiropractic adjustments can help relieve pressure on the nerves and blood vessels in the neck and head, reducing the frequency and intensity of cluster headaches. Additionally, chiropractors may recommend lifestyle changes and relaxation techniques to manage stress and minimize triggers.

4. Cervicogenic Headaches

Cervicogenic headaches originate from structural problems in the neck, such as misaligned vertebrae, muscle tightness, or joint dysfunction. The pain typically starts in the neck and radiates to the head, often mimicking the symptoms of tension headaches or migraines.

How Chiropractic Can Help: Chiropractic adjustments target the underlying issues in the cervical spine, addressing misalignments and restoring proper function. By improving spinal alignment and reducing nerve irritation, chiropractic care effectively treats cervicogenic headaches and prevents their recurrence.

5. Sinus Headaches

Sinus headaches result from inflammation or congestion in the sinus cavities, often due to allergies, sinus infections, or environmental irritants. The pain is usually localized around the forehead, cheeks, and eyes and may worsen with changes in air pressure or temperature.

How Chiropractic Can Help: While chiropractic care does not directly treat sinus inflammation, it can help alleviate associated neck and shoulder tension. By improving spinal alignment and reducing muscle tightness, chiropractic adjustments can alleviate secondary headaches caused by sinus issues, providing symptomatic relief.
